Service profiles can be edited at any time to change settings, update your menu, and change profile type. You can also pause a profile so customers temporarily can't order from it, or delete unneeded profiles.
Editing service profiles
Edit a service profile to rename it, customize ordering preferences, or modify payment settings. From the edit page you can also pause orders, access the link to share your profile, view your menu, rename your profile, or delete it.
- Log in to the Order Anywhere Back Office.
- From the navigation menu, go to My profiles.
- Click the name of the profile you want to edit.
- Make your desired changes to the profile.
- Click Save.
Settings for service profiles
Service profile settings are split into sections for Details, Order ahead, Delivery, Payment, Checkout, and Ordering hours. To view and edit all available settings, click All settings.
Details
Edit your profile settings, set order preparation times, and generate QR codes and PDF menus.
- Select order type: Click this button to switch between Pickup and delivery, Table, and Menu browsing profiles.
- Primary menu: Use this dropdown menu to change the menu assigned to this profile.
- Refresh menu: Click Refresh menu to apply any changes you've made in the Back Office to the selected menu.
- Manage menus: Click this link to edit the selected menu in the Back Office.
- Order preparation time: Choose to set an average preparation time in minutes or omit any time estimate and show the customer only a Your order will be ready soon message.
- QR codes and online menu: Click these buttons to generate QR codes your customers can scan, or a PDF version of your menu.
- Activate happy hour on this service profile (Table only): Toggle this button on to create a Happy Hour order profile for Order Anywhere. You can then edit the order profile to set a schedule for it and set up multiple-pricing schemes on menu items to charge a different price when the profile is in effect.
Order ahead
Allow customers to schedule future orders for pickup or delivery by toggling on this button. This option is not available for the Table profile.
- Maximum days ahead: The maximum number of days into the future the customer can order. For example, you could set it to only allow same-day orders.
- Time slot duration: The time in minutes between future orders.
- Limited orders: Click this option to restrict the number of orders taken. In the Orders per time-slot field, enter the number of orders accepted in each time slot duration. For example, accept only five orders every 15 minutes.
- Unlimited orders: Click this option to allow unrestricted ordering.
Delivery
Allow for delivery to customers and set your delivery area by toggling on this button. You can choose to offer delivery using your own staff or through Uber Direct. Set one or multiple zones to deliver within by clicking Create new and entering the required information.
This option is not available for the Table profile.
- Radius: Choose this option to create a delivery area based on distance.
- Custom shape: Choose this option to draw a custom delivery area on the map.
- Name: Give this delivery zone a name, like Delivery Area.
- Distance: Enter the maximum distance you'll deliver, such as 10 km.
- Delivery fee: Enter a delivery fee to be applied to each order.
- Minimum order: Enter a minimum amount an order needs to reach before you'll deliver.
- Estimated delivery time: Enter an estimated delivery time in minutes to display to the customer.
Payment
Select the payment methods you'll accept. You can offer online payment, in-person payments, or both.
To accept online payments, you will need a payment processor like Lightspeed Payments.
For in-person payments, click Add and check off the boxes for each payment method you'll allow: Amex, Cash, Credit card, Debit card, and/or Gift card.
Checkout
Customize your customer's checkout options.
- Customer note: Allow customers to add a note at checkout. You can turn this off completely, make it optional, or make it required (Pickup and delivery only).
- Tipping: Toggle this button on to allow the customer to tip at checkout.
- Default tip selection: Choose the default tip recommended to the customer. You can click the percentage buttons to allow other percentages the customer can choose from.
- Cutlery opt-in: Toggle on this button to allow the customer to request cutlery (Pickup and delivery only).
- Upload custom terms and conditions PDF: Click Upload to add a link to your custom terms and conditions to the checkout page. When a PDF has been uploaded, the button will change to allow you to delete the PDF.
- Collect customer contact information: Choose settings for collecting contact information. First name and email are mandatory for Pickup and delivery. Choose from Off, Optional, or Required for each option.
Ordering hours
Set custom hours for your Order Anywhere profile from this section by toggling on this button. Check off each day you want your Order Anywhere menu to be available, and set your shift hours. Click the + symbol to add multiple shifts.
If no custom schedule is set, or you turn this option off, Order Anywhere will use your business's regular hours configured in your Order Anywhere settings.
You can also set the schedule to your business hours by clicking Set to business hours or choose custom hours for one day and click Copy to all to set the same hours for every day of the week.
Pausing service profiles
Pause specific service profiles to temporarily prevent customers from placing orders. Pausing service profiles only determines whether customers can see and use the profile, so you can pause and resume at any time without affecting your Back Office data. For example, seasonal profiles could be paused after that season ends, and then resumed the following year.
- Log in to the Order Anywhere Back Office.
- From the navigation menu, go to My profiles.
-
Click Pause orders beside the profile you want to pause. Once enabled, Pause orders changes to Resume orders.
- Click Save.
Deleting service profiles
Deleting a service profile is useful when your restaurant no longer provides a specific ordering type, discontinues a particular service, or when you simply want to remove outdated or irrelevant ordering profiles.
Once you delete a service profile, it cannot be undone. All data associated with the deleted profile will be permanently lost.
- Log in to the Order Anywhere Back Office.
- From the navigation menu, go to My profiles.
- Click the name of the profile you want to delete.
-
Click More actions, then click Delete profile.
- Review the pop-up warning.
- Click Delete to confirm.
